在現(xiàn)代信息技術(shù)環(huán)境中,高性能的服務器的配置是確保系統(tǒng)高效、安全和穩(wěn)定運行的關(guān)鍵步驟。無論是搭建網(wǎng)站、運行應用程序還是提供數(shù)據(jù)存儲服務,正確的服務器配置都是至關(guān)重要的。本文將詳細介紹服務器配置的各個方面,包括硬件選擇、操作系統(tǒng)安裝、網(wǎng)絡配置、安全設置以及性能優(yōu)化等。
1. 硬件選擇 (Hardware Selection)
服務器的硬件選擇是配置過程中的第一步。硬件的性能直接影響到服務器的整體表現(xiàn)。在選擇服務器硬件配置的時候,首先需要明確我們的服務器用途,只能明確了大致的需求,才能做出更好的選擇。以下是一些關(guān)鍵的硬件組件及其選擇建議。
1.1 處理器 (CPU)
處理器是服務器的核心部件,負責執(zhí)行計算任務。選擇時需要考慮以下幾個因素:
核心數(shù)量:多核心處理器可以同時處理多個任務,適合需要高并發(fā)的應用。
主頻:主頻越高,單個任務的處理速度越快。
緩存:處理器的緩存大小也會影響性能,較大的緩存可以提高數(shù)據(jù)處理速度。
1.2 內(nèi)存 (RAM)
內(nèi)存是影響服務器性能的另一個重要因素。內(nèi)存的大小和速度直接關(guān)系到服務器的響應速度和并發(fā)處理能力。
容量:根據(jù)應用需求選擇合適的內(nèi)存容量。一般來說,Web服務器至少需要8GB內(nèi)存,而數(shù)據(jù)庫服務器可能需要更高的配置。
速度:選擇速度較快的內(nèi)存可以提高數(shù)據(jù)訪問速度。
1.3 存儲 (Storage)
存儲設備的選擇對數(shù)據(jù)的讀寫速度和存儲容量有重要影響。
硬盤類型:SSD(固態(tài)硬盤)相比傳統(tǒng)HDD(機械硬盤)具有更快的讀寫速度,適合對性能要求較高的應用。
RAID配置:使用RAID可以提高數(shù)據(jù)的安全性和讀取速度,常用的RAID級別有RAID 0、RAID 1和RAID 5等。
1.4 網(wǎng)絡接口 (Network Interface)
網(wǎng)絡接口的選擇影響到服務器的網(wǎng)絡傳輸速度。
速率:選擇支持千兆以太網(wǎng)或更高速率的網(wǎng)絡接口卡,以滿足高流量的需求。
冗余:考慮使用多個網(wǎng)絡接口以實現(xiàn)冗余,提高網(wǎng)絡的可靠性。
2. 操作系統(tǒng)安裝 (Operating System Installation)
服務器的操作系統(tǒng)是其運行的基礎,選擇合適的操作系統(tǒng)并進行正確的安裝至關(guān)重要。
2.1 操作系統(tǒng)選擇
常見的服務器操作系統(tǒng)包括Linux、Windows Server和Unix等。選擇時可以考慮以下因素:
應用兼容性:確保所選操作系統(tǒng)與所需運行的應用程序兼容。
社區(qū)支持:選擇一個有良好社區(qū)支持的操作系統(tǒng),可以在遇到問題時獲得幫助。
2.2 安裝步驟
安裝操作系統(tǒng)的步驟一般包括:
準備安裝介質(zhì):下載所需操作系統(tǒng)的鏡像文件,并制作啟動U盤或DVD。
BIOS設置:進入BIOS設置,調(diào)整啟動順序,使服務器從安裝介質(zhì)啟動。
安裝過程:根據(jù)安裝向?qū)У闹甘具M行操作,選擇分區(qū)、設置用戶等。
更新系統(tǒng):安裝完成后,及時更新操作系統(tǒng)以修復已知漏洞。
3. 網(wǎng)絡配置 (Network Configuration)
網(wǎng)絡配置是確保服務器能夠與外界正常通信的重要步驟。以下是網(wǎng)絡配置的幾個關(guān)鍵方面。
3.1 IP地址配置
服務器需要一個唯一的IP地址以便于訪問。可以選擇靜態(tài)IP或動態(tài)IP。
靜態(tài)IP:適合需要長期穩(wěn)定訪問的服務器,如Web服務器和數(shù)據(jù)庫服務器。
動態(tài)IP:適合臨時性服務,但可能會導致訪問不穩(wěn)定。
3.2 防火墻配置
防火墻是保護服務器安全的重要措施。合理配置防火墻可以防止未授權(quán)訪問。
入站規(guī)則:設置允許和拒絕的入站流量規(guī)則,確保只允許必要的端口開放。
出站規(guī)則:根據(jù)需要配置出站流量,避免敏感數(shù)據(jù)泄露。
4. 安全設置 (Security Configuration)
服務器的安全性是配置過程中不可忽視的部分。以下是一些基本的安全設置建議。
4.1 用戶管理
合理的用戶管理可以有效防止未授權(quán)訪問。
創(chuàng)建用戶:為不同的角色創(chuàng)建不同的用戶,避免使用默認賬戶。
權(quán)限管理:根據(jù)用戶的角色分配相應的權(quán)限,最小化權(quán)限原則。
4.2 SSH安全
SSH(安全外殼協(xié)議)是遠程管理服務器的常用方式,確保SSH的安全性至關(guān)重要。
禁用root登錄:通過修改配置文件,禁用root用戶直接登錄,降低安全風險。
使用密鑰認證:使用SSH密鑰對進行身份驗證,而非密碼,提高安全性。
4.3 定期更新
保持系統(tǒng)和應用程序的更新可以修復已知的安全漏洞。
自動更新:啟用自動更新功能,確保系統(tǒng)和軟件及時更新。
定期檢查:定期檢查系統(tǒng)的安全補丁和更新,確保沒有遺漏。
5. 性能優(yōu)化 (Performance Optimization)
服務器的性能優(yōu)化可以提高其處理效率和響應速度。以下是一些常見的優(yōu)化方法。
5.1 監(jiān)控系統(tǒng)性能
定期監(jiān)控系統(tǒng)性能可以幫助及時發(fā)現(xiàn)瓶頸。
使用監(jiān)控工具:使用如Nagios、Zabbix等監(jiān)控工具,實時監(jiān)控CPU、內(nèi)存和網(wǎng)絡使用情況。
日志分析:定期分析系統(tǒng)日志,發(fā)現(xiàn)潛在問題。
5.2 調(diào)整系統(tǒng)參數(shù)
根據(jù)實際需求調(diào)整操作系統(tǒng)的參數(shù),可以提高性能。
TCP/IP調(diào)優(yōu):根據(jù)網(wǎng)絡流量和連接數(shù)調(diào)整TCP/IP參數(shù),提高網(wǎng)絡性能。
內(nèi)存管理:根據(jù)應用需求調(diào)整內(nèi)存分配策略,優(yōu)化內(nèi)存使用。
5.3 應用優(yōu)化
對應用程序進行優(yōu)化也是提升服務器性能的重要措施。
代碼優(yōu)化:定期審查和優(yōu)化代碼,減少不必要的計算和資源消耗。
緩存機制:使用緩存機制(如Redis、Memcached)減少數(shù)據(jù)庫查詢次數(shù),提高響應速度。
結(jié)論 (Conclusion)
服務器配置是一個復雜而重要的過程,涉及硬件選擇、操作系統(tǒng)安裝、網(wǎng)絡配置、安全設置和性能優(yōu)化等多個方面。通過合理的配置,可以確保服務器高效、安全地運行,為用戶提供穩(wěn)定的服務。在實際操作中,管理員需要根據(jù)具體需求不斷調(diào)整和優(yōu)化配置,以適應不斷變化的技術(shù)環(huán)境和業(yè)務需求。

域名頻道提供4U大小標準的服務器托管服務,帶寬從1M到100M可選。
我們的機房均提供365天全天候運營服務,專業(yè)技術(shù)人員負責維護。
我們的服務器機房是上海五星級電信級機房,超過100G出口帶寬,國內(nèi)領先。
我已經(jīng)購買的自己的服務器,服務器托管服務商推薦,五星級服務商推薦詳情鏈接點擊http://www.tom51.com/server/trusteehost.asp
域名頻道IDC知識庫